The cheapest way to get from Newark to Hackensack Bus Terminal is to drive which costs $2 - $4 and takes 20 min.
The fastest way to get from Newark to Hackensack Bus Terminal is to taxi which takes 20 min and costs $60 - $80.
Yes, there is a direct bus departing from Broad St At Lombardy St and arriving at Hackensack Bus Terminal. Services depart every 30 minutes, and operate every day. The journey takes approximately 54 min.
No, there is no direct train from Newark station to Hackensack Bus Terminal. However, there are services departing from Newark Penn Station and arriving at Essex Street via Frank R Lautenberg Secaucus Lower Level.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 1h 25m.
The distance between Newark and Hackensack Bus Terminal is 13 miles. The road distance is 14.1 miles.
The best way to get from Newark to Hackensack Bus Terminal without a car is to line 76 bus which takes 54 min and costs $2 - $8.
The line 76 bus from Broad St At Lombardy St to Hackensack Bus Terminal takes 54 min including transfers and departs every 30 minutes.
Newark to Hackensack Bus Terminal bus services, operated by NJ Transit, depart from Broad St At Lombardy St station.
Newark to Hackensack Bus Terminal train services, operated by NJ Transit, depart from Newark Penn Station.
The best way to get from Newark to Hackensack Bus Terminal is to line 76 bus which takes 54 min and costs $2 - $8. Alternatively, you can train, which costs $4 - $21 and takes 1h 25m.
